I applied online. The process took 5 days. I interviewed at Co-op (Redditch, England) in Dec 2023
Interview
Went to the tills and said I had a scheduled interview. One of the staff members took me to the office and the manager came in. Overall the process was super relaxed and friendly. Started off with an informal chit chat to ease me into it, asked me a few questions and then spoke to me about uniform sizes. Didn’t end up getting the job but definitely one of the friendliest and laid back interviews I’ve had. Make sure you know a bit about the Co-Op group, nothing major just enough to show you’ve researched the job your applying for

I interviewed at Co-op (Crosby, Merseyside, North West England, England)
Interview
Relatively informal chat, interview questions are prepared in advance but more focus on availability and situational awareness (what would you do if…) Confidence goes a long way too, discussion of delivery platforms as they are very popular
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
What would you do if a customer came in with a complaint
